[TEMP CHECK] Onboard LINK to Aave V3 Base Instance

[TEMP CHECK] Add LINK to Aave V3 Base Instance

Author: sreno

Date: 2025-08-10

Chainlink has announced the Chainlink Reserve, further optimizing the LINK token’s risk profile for AAVE’s lending markets.


Summary

Most ETH infrastructure including AAVE is heavily reliant on Chainlink Oracle services.

LINK is already accepted as collateral on Aave v3 Mainnet Instance and Aave v3 Arbitrum Instance. It would follow that Base, a quickly growing L2 sponsored by Coinbase, would be the next market to accept LINK as collateral. Base like Arbitrum uses Chainlink for all of it’s oracle services.

Through jumper.exchange 100 ETH on Mainnet can be swapped for 19074 LINK on Base with only -0.60% price impact. Similarly, 10,000 LINK can be bridged from ETH Mainnet to Base with negligible price impact. (Liquidity routed via LI.FI, GLACIS, 1inch)

Specification

Ticker: LINK
LINK Base L2 Contract Address: Address: 0x88Fb150B...Af8C6e196 | BaseScan

Chainlink LINK/USD oracle for Base: Address: 0x17CAb8FE...49B0f9D65 | BaseScan

Initial Risk Parameters

  • Isolation Mode: Disabled
  • Borrowable: Yes
  • Collateral Enabled: Yes
  • Loan-to-Value (LTV): 60% (10 percent less than Arbitrum Instance LTV for LINK)
  • Liquidation Threshold (LT): 70%
  • Liquidation Bonus: 10%
  • Reserve Factor: 30% (captures protocol revenue from borrowing activity while encouraging supply)
  • Borrow Cap: 30,000 LINK (~$666k at current prices)
  • Supply Cap: 60,000 LINK (~$1.32M at current prices)
